Representatives of Support Our Veterans and the Veteran Little Home Project spoke to members of the Urbana Lions Club Wednesday afternoon, highlighting their mission to provide housing and support services for veterans in need.

During the presentation, organizers explained that the Veteran Little Home Project is working to build affordable, accessible homes for homeless veterans while connecting them with resources to help them regain stability and independence.

The organization also provides, or is developing, a variety of support programs, including mental health services, healthcare access, emergency relief, transportation assistance, youth and family activities, outdoor recreation, beekeeping opportunities, volunteer programs, and partnerships with churches and community organizations. In addition, veterans can receive furniture and other household essentials to help them transition into permanent housing.

Representatives said active home construction is already underway through partnerships with local businesses, volunteers, and community organizations. Future plans include community gathering spaces, recreational areas, and an outdoor stage designed to foster fellowship and support among veterans.

Bryant Bailey, a representative from Support Our Veterans, spoke to the club about the movement’s mission and what has already been in place as the nonprofit continues to grow.

Support Our Veterans said its mission is to honor those who have served by providing safe housing, comprehensive support services, and a strong community network. Organizers told the Lions Club their vision is a future where every veteran has a safe home, a sense of purpose, and the opportunity to thrive.
